namazu.cgi のタイムアウトに関して ― 2006年08月04日 19時39分32秒
namazu.cgi は Suicide_Time で設定した時間(デフォルトで60秒)でタイムアウトする機能があります。
しかし、この機能は UNIX でしか働かないということが今回わかりました。
これは UNIX の機能を利用した仕組みのためです。
元々、念のためにという機能ですので、Suicide_Time に頼らず、UNIX にしても Windows にしても、Web サーバのタイムアウトでリソースの制限を加えるようにお願いします。
例えば、Apache 2.0では、RLimitCPU/RLimitMEM/RLimitNPROCディレクティブを利用することでサーバリソースを制限できます。
cygwin 版はこの場合 UNIX 版として扱ってください。
しかし、この機能は UNIX でしか働かないということが今回わかりました。
これは UNIX の機能を利用した仕組みのためです。
元々、念のためにという機能ですので、Suicide_Time に頼らず、UNIX にしても Windows にしても、Web サーバのタイムアウトでリソースの制限を加えるようにお願いします。
例えば、Apache 2.0では、RLimitCPU/RLimitMEM/RLimitNPROCディレクティブを利用することでサーバリソースを制限できます。
cygwin 版はこの場合 UNIX 版として扱ってください。
コメント
トラックバック
このエントリのトラックバックURL: http://namazu.asablo.jp/blog/2006/08/04/472467/tb
※なお、送られたトラックバックはブログの管理者が確認するまで公開されません。
コメントをどうぞ
※メールアドレスとURLの入力は必須ではありません。 入力されたメールアドレスは記事に反映されず、ブログの管理者のみが参照できます。
※なお、送られたコメントはブログの管理者が確認するまで公開されません。